The American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, 4th Edition
  • adj. Close to; lying near: adjacent cities.
  • adj. Next to; adjoining: adjacent garden plots.
  • Wiktionary, Creative Commons Attribution/Share-Alike License
  • adj. Lying next to, close, or contiguous; neighboring; bordering on.
  • adj. Just before, after, or facing.
  • n. Something that lies next to something else, especially the side of a right triangle that is neither the hypotenuse nor the opposite.
  • preposition. Next to; adjacent to; beside.

  • The Century Dictionary and Cyclopedia
  • Lying near, close, or contiguous; adjoining; neighboring: as, a field adjacent to the highway.
  • n. That which is next or contiguous; an abutting neighbor.
  • n. In logic, a predicate.
  • WordNet 3.0 Copyright 2006 by Princeton University. All rights reserved.
  • adj. having a common boundary or edge; abutting; touching
  • adj. nearest in space or position; immediately adjoining without intervening space
  • adj. near or close to but not necessarily touching
